The most important thing to consider when looking for a college is, without a doubt, finding the school that fits you the best. You will be bombarded with offers, starting as early as your sophomore or junior year, from plenty of schools claiming to want you. It is your job as a well-informed student, however, to sort through the trarsh and find the school that is actually right for you. One thing that you absolutely must do before you decide on a school is visit the campus. Just because a school looks good on paper, there is no guarantee that it will actually feel like home. Once you have decided on a school, relax and celebrate the major life decision t hat you have made! When you arrive on campus for orientation or for your first day of class, don't be afraid to talk to people. Making friends is essential in creating the best possible college experience for yourself. Also, make sure to talk to a person in your area of interests academically and extracurricularly to ensure that you are connected at your school from the very beginning.
